Output 352e4be23d154a449315bfdab16ae0d4fd0ebff2de1c0d759848e2d3e5f6a2c8:3

value
684292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93668f890ae270f2853e1d48e48cc2e4bcd7d4a0 OP_EQUAL
address
3F8Q7nS6ByGxAUWjVzrXhrkhhuZ455SDC7
transaction
352e4be23d154a449315bfdab16ae0d4fd0ebff2de1c0d759848e2d3e5f6a2c8
confirmations
263158
spent
true